Nephropathic Cystinosis Presenting as Renal Fanconi Syndrome without Glycosuria.

Endast registrerade användare kan översätta artiklar
Logga in Bli medlem
Renal Fanconi syndrome is diagnosed by its cardinal features of glycosuria without diabetes, aminoaciduria, phosphaturia, and renal tubular acidosis. It is often associated with hypokalaemia, hypophosphatemia and rickets. We report a seven-year-old boy with nephropathic cystinosis who presented with

Renal tubular acidosis in childhood.

Endast registrerade användare kan översätta artiklar
Logga in Bli medlem
Nineteen children with clinical diagnoses of renal tubular acidosis were followed for periods ranging from 3 months to 20 years. Twelve patients had Type 1 renal tubular acidosis, five had Type 2, and two had Type 4. No sex predilection was found for any one of the types. Most patients had been

[Clinical, biochemical and molecular characteristics in 11 Czech children with tyrosinemia type I].

Endast registrerade användare kan översätta artiklar
Logga in Bli medlem
BACKGROUND Hereditary tyrosinemia type 1 (HT1) is a rare autosomal recessive inborn error of metabolism caused by deficiency of fumarylacetoacetate hydrolase. HT1 manifests with severe liver and kidney impairment and associates with an increased risk of liver cancer development. The aim of our study
